Take any books that will not likely grade at least as a 9.6 (with a CGC $8 quick press), and sell them raw via BIN. My take on pricing needed to sell thru, before the book starts to decline which would really be most likely to appreciably occur about a month after Infinity War rolls out in theaters...and more than it already has likely declined, considering these books sell best within a 4 week window (2 weeks before and 2 weeks after) is as follows for raw copies: $24.99 VF/NM 9.0 $26.99 NM- 9.2 $29.99 NM 9.4 Charge $5 for 1st class shipping in a Gemini mailer w/combined shipping discounts at cost. Or just sell them all as NM 9.2 or better at $24.99 using 4 pics: (after pulling the books which will get a 9.6 to 9.8 via quick press.) A pic of the books spread out, as you uploaded here. Same, flipped over for back cover angle. Another of the books spread out in Mylite2's and Full Backs. A 4th pic showing a random (generic book in a mylite2/full back) on a sheet of cardboard with bubble wrap and next to a Gemini mailer. I would also list 1 of the nicer raws at $74.99 + shipping. A solid 9.6 to 9.8 candidate i.e. one of the marginal 9.6/9.8 books that would need a quick press for a 9.8. At those prices , you should have complete sell thru before the book hits any post Infinity War/post B.P. DVD release slump. My take on this book is that it will have a bit of a cushion when Infinity War comes out, so it isn't going to drop too quickly. It is also has a female character , which is a +1...and the black cultural aspect is a cumulative factor in any staying power it will have. So, that is a double whammy. Add in the speculative aspect of her being used in the sequel, which I am sure she will be used in the sequel... ..which is a given BUT a sequel isn't gonna happen for a few years, even though a sequel is pretty much a no brainer and guaranteed given the success of the BP movie, I would not sit on these books wagering on what the book will be selling for when a sequel rolls out. Chick/girl power books or not, moderns do not retain their peak prices after the honeymoon phase wears off. Just look at pricing trends in GPA and Go collect on a sample of relatable books below: Nyx #3,4 Bat Adv 12 Harley Quinn Elseworld's 1994 1-Shot All those books were crazy hot before the Logan and Suicide Squad movie crazes simmered down to a low boil. |
